Global networks

Wherever you are in the world, you’re never far from another WBS alum. Our global networks span Africa, China, India, North America, Singapore, UAE, the UK, and Europe. Each network is led by a Regional Chair who together form the Alumni Volunteer Leadership Board, shaping alumni engagement across the world.

The MBA Alumni Conference

Once a year, the WBS community reunites at Warwick for the two-day MBA Alumni Conference. Each year explores a key theme, the 2025 conference explored Entrepreneurship, following last year’s theme of Sustainability. The event brings together alumni, faculty, and industry leaders for panel discussions, interactive workshops, and valuable networking opportunities and also features a celebratory gala dinner.
